The Edward Wyer Family photograph collection consists of 1 archives box containing 177 cabinet cards, black-and-white prints and negatives. The images depict members of the Wyer family, primarily librarians James and Leah, but most individuals are unidentified. Most were taken in and concern Michigan and New York with some photographs depicting the family's travels to places such as Viginia and Estes Park, Colorado. The collection dates from approximately 1880 to 1965.
